Sec. 1001.003. LEGISLATIVE INTENT REGARDING SMALL BUSINESSES. It is the intent of the legislature that commission rules that affect driver training providers that qualify as small businesses be adopted and administered so as to have the least possible adverse economic effect on the providers.

Legislative History

Added by Acts 2003, 78th Leg., ch. 1276, Sec. 6.012(a), eff. Sept. 1, 2003. Amended by: Acts 2015, 84th Leg., R.S., Ch. 1044 (H.B. 1786 ), Sec. 5, eff. September 1, 2015. Acts 2021, 87th Leg., R.S., Ch. 663 (H.B. 1560 ), Sec. 5.02, eff. September 1, 2021.
